On Tue, Jul 24, 2001 at 11:02:04PM -0400, Mihnea Stoian wrote:
: i can't boot the CDR with the 620mg image burt on it. i'd like to
: install gentoo on a p200 w/ a 10x toshiba cd-rom and a 9150 HP
: burner. neither will boot it. is there some way of booting with a
: floppy?
Did you remember to fixate the disk after you burned it. You'll need to
do that if you want to boot/use it on a cdrom other than the one that
you burned the iso on.
